What is the Transparency and Consent Framework (TCF)?
The TCF is developed to help online publishers and marketers adhere to the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) and the ePrivacy Directive in Europe. It establishes a standardized structure that permits users to make educated options about their individual information while participating in the digital marketing ecosystem.

The TCF outlines how consent needs to be acquired and allows users to understand their information rights more clearly. It also assists businesses guarantee they are satisfying legal obligations and can prove compliance if required.
